Social Pictures: The IMAGE ‘Keep Doing What Matters – Wellness’ event

On Saturday morning, team IMAGE hosted a holistic wellness event that featured a rejuvenating yoga class, an immersive sound bath session, and an insightful interview with a renowned nutritionist.

To help start off the year, we’ve partnered with AIB to curate a series of events to support you in doing what matters to you. First up was Wellness, a health-focused event with three expert speakers.

We invited guests to embark on a transformative journey to holistic well-being with Keep Doing What Matters – Wellness, in partnership with AIB. Taking place on Saturday morning within the serene confines of The Dean Townhouse, Dominique McMullan, Editorial Director at IMAGE Media, guided us through a morning of enlightenment and self-care.

Our thoughtfully curated line-up featured a rejuvenating yoga class with Erica Bracken, a seasoned yoga teacher; an immersive sound bath session guided by Emma West, a skilled sound therapist; and an insightful interview with Kate McDaid, a renowned performance nutritionist, exploring the profound impact of good nutrition.

Elevating the mind, body, and spirit, this enriching event was designed to empower each attendee on their personal journey to well-being.
